How to Choose a Fridge Freezer

When you are looking for a freezer fridge there are many aspects to take into consideration. Included in this are the style, size and features offered.

Size

Refrigerator freezers come in various sizes to meet the requirements of different households. The size of fridge that is best for you depends on factors such as the amount of food you consume and how often you consume it, your kitchen, your storage requirements, and more. You can learn more about the dimensions of refrigerators and styles by going through our guide to selecting a fridge.

The first step to determine the size of your refrigerator is to determine the amount of freezer and refrigerator space you require. A good guideline is to set aside 4 to 6 cubic feet of freezer space per person in your household however this can differ based on the size of your meals and other lifestyle factors.

The next step to determine refrigerator size is to measure the area where you're planning to put the new appliance. Take measurements of the widths, heights, and depths of the area to get an idea of the dimensions you can fit. Refer to the specifications for refrigerator freezer sizes for the models you're considering to determine whether they're a suitable fit for your home.

The dimensions of refrigerators vary from compact top-freezer models to French door or side-by-side fridges that are up to 36 inches wide. Counter-depth refrigerators that are flush with the countertop may also be available to maximize storage in the kitchen.

If you are planning to have your fridge freezer delivered, make sure to map out the route it will take to reach its final destination. This includes ensuring that the freezer will be able to pass through hallways and doors without obstruction, particularly if it will be delivered upstairs. It is also important to make sure that the refrigerator is able to be placed away from heat sources like heat vents or sunlight to prevent overheating and decrease the energy consumption.

Energy efficiency

Freezers and refrigerators are the biggest energy consumers in homes. Upgrading to an energy efficient model can dramatically reduce electricity bills. The way fridges and freezes are used can directly impact their performance. Here are some tips for making your refrigerator and freezer more energy efficient:

Organize your food. This will help keep your refrigerator at a an even temperature and avoid unnecessary running. Keep hot food items out of the refrigerator. This will decrease the need for your refrigerator to release heat to cool these items. Keep food items in the freezer as far as is possible to keep them cool for longer.

The type of freezer you purchase will also impact its energy consumption. Chest freezers consume less energy than upright models. Manual defrost refrigerators use 35 to 40% less energy than similar models that use automatic defrost. Defrosting your freezer on a regular basis is also recommended to ensure you don't create more than 1/4 inch of ice.

When selecting your refrigerator and freezer take a look at their energy ratings on the label. These ratings are based on the amount of energy they consume, their impact on the environment, and how much your utility bills will be reduced. Based on your home and family's requirements, an appliance with the highest rating may be best for you.

ENERGY STAR refrigerators are the most energy efficient models available on the market. The Department of Energy rates them and labels their energy efficiency on the front. These models can save you up to $70 off your annual electricity bill.
